Pre … WebThere are two species of phlox that can have a common name of creeping phlox, Phlox subulata and Phlox stolonifera. Both species are very similar in appearance, hence the common names being used for both. Web13 feb. 2024 · If you are considering growing either of these plants as a groundcover, size is one of the decisive factors. Creeping thyme is a bit shorter than Creeping phlox – thyme grows about 2 to 3 inches tall, while phlox varieties grow about 3 to 8 inches tall. Creeping thyme is 3 to 12 inches wide, while Creeping phlox can spread about 2 feet wide.

Web14 mei 2024 · Place multiple plants 12 to 18 inches apart to provide space to grow. Water well and mulch with compost or bark to hold in moisture. For the first season, your Creeping Phlox will need regular irrigation. Make sure to provide water if you receive less than an inch of rainfall per week so it can get established. Web13 dec. 2024 · Water potted creeping phlox well immediately after planting. Thereafter, water regularly but allow the soil to dry slightly between each watering.
